Nvidia gave a cool reaction to its latest quarterly report , which blew past average analysts’ estimates, but failed to satisfy the loftier expectations of shareholders who have bet heavily on an Revenue in the current period will be about US$20 billion, the world’s most valuable chipmaker said on Nov. 21 in a statement. Though that topped the average Wall Street prediction of US$17.9 billion, some projections reached as high as US$21 billion.After sliding as much as 6.
3 per cent in late trading on Nov. 21, the shares settled down to a decline of about one per cent. While Nvidia posted another quarter of impressive growth, some investors were clearly anticipating more. They have poured money into the stock this year — sending it up 242 per cent — on the hopes that the AI industry will continue to bring explosive sales gains for Nvidia.
